Understanding UPVC: A Brief Overview
Before diving into installation, it's necessary to understand why UPVC is preferred in residential applications:
- Durability: UPVC does not wear away, rust, or fade, using longevity that supports long-term investment.
- Insulation: With exceptional thermal properties, UPVC window frames can significantly minimize heat loss.
- Low Maintenance: A simple wipe with soapy water keeps UPVC frames looking brand-new.
- Flexibility: Available in various styles and colors, UPVC complements any architectural style.

Installation Process Overview
UPVC Door Installers Near Me windows and door installation can intimidating but can be accomplished successfully with the right knowledge and tools. Here's a structured detailed installation guide.
Action 1: Preparation and Measurements
The secret to flawless installation lies in precise measurements. Follow these procedures:
- Remove Existing Windows/Doors: Carefully secure the old components.
- Clean the Opening: Ensure that no particles or dust stays.
- Measure the Opening: Use a determining tape to keep in mind the width, height, and depth.
- Order Your UPVC Frame: With these measurements, order the proper size from your UPVC manufacturer.

Action 3: Installing the UPVC Frame
- Position the Frame: Insert the UPVC Door Contractors frame into the prepared opening.
- Look for Levelness: Use the level tool to validated the frames are directly.
- Protect the Frame: Insert screws through the frame into the wall studs or masonry.
- Seal Gaps: Once secured, apply broadening foam within gaps to improve insulation.
Step 4: Adding Glazing
If your UPVC window features double or triple glazing, follow these steps:
- Insert Glass Panels: Place the glass panes in the frame grooves.
- Secure Glass: Use beads or clips to hold them in place.
- Seal Edges: Apply silicone sealant around the edges to withstand moisture.
Step 5: Finishing Touches
- Trim Excess Foam: After treating, cut any excess broadening foam outside the frame.
- Apply Internal Trim: Fit and connect any internal trim or molding.
- Test Operation: Open and close the door or window to guarantee appropriate function.
Maintenance Tips for UPVC Doors and Windows
- Regular Cleaning: Use mild cleaning agent and a soft fabric.
- Check Seals: Inspect seals routinely and change if harmed.
- Oil Moving Parts: Regularly oil locks and hinges to guarantee smooth operation.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How long does UPVC last?
UPVC items can last over 30 years with appropriate maintenance, making them a worthy investment.
2. Can I install UPVC windows myself?
Yes, but prior experience in home restoration can be useful. If not sure, hire a professional for best outcomes.
3. Are UPVC windows and doors eco-friendly?
UPVC is recyclable, and numerous producers use eco-friendly choices to lower environmental impact.
4. How much does UPVC installation cost?
Expenses vary based on the size and scope of work, however generally fall between ₤ 300 to ₤ 1000 per door/window, consisting of labor.
5. What colors and designs are readily available for UPVC?
UPVC windows and doors come in a range of colors, styles, and finishes, enabling you to tailor visual appeals to match your home.
